Runbook 7.3 — Score Sheet Transfer, Velmark Regional Chess Final. All original score sheets from the Velmark final must travel in the grey arbiter's folder, sealed by the chief arbiter before leaving Harrowfen Hall. The receiving site at the Drell Federation office should verify the seal is intact and count thirty-two sheets before signing the transfer log. Do not photocopy sheets prior to verification. The courier has been given the following hand-over instruction:

courier memo of yajef-bajep: the frawyn jordor courier leaves the norwyn ledger at gate 2781 under passcode 330769

**Runbook note for review: Glimmerstat sidecar**

The Glimmerstat sidecar aggregates per-pod metrics and flushes to the Tallyhouse collector every 15 seconds. If flushes back up, the ring buffer drops oldest samples silently, so reviewers should confirm the drop counter is exported before approving. Restarting the sidecar clears the buffer but loses in-flight batches. For reproduction, pin to the build stamped below.

build token for tajeg-bajep: htk14_409ba9df6b8acb

14:22 — Quick note for onboarding: this is when Priya spotted the leaked file descriptors in the Moorhen sync daemon. Every failed upload left a pipe open, and after ~6 hours the box hit the ulimit and fell over. We patched the cleanup handler and redeployed. The fixed build is referenced below.

build token for tawif-bahip: htk31_68bba16e1afabfef4ecc69408c06f16

Handover — pricing experiment on Stagecoach Tickets. Variant B (dynamic weekend uplift) is live at 20% traffic. Do not ramp past 50% until finance signs off; margin model is unverified above that. Metrics land in the Foxglove dashboard, experiment tag "weekend-uplift-3". Kill switch is the feature flag, not a deploy. If conversion drops below baseline for two consecutive days, disable and note it in the experiment log. Current experiment parameters for the active environment are as follows.

settings of bafof-tagep:
[frador]
port = 9300
region = west-1
host = frador.norvacorp.corp
timeout_ms = 3000
retries = 5